About Galimuyod

Galimuyod, officially the Municipality of Galimuyod (Ilocano: Ili ti Galimuyod; Filipino: Bayan ng Galimuyod), is a municipality in the province of Ilocos Sur, Philippines. According to the 2024 census, it has a population of 10,263 people.

Worth the detour from Galimuyod

3 notable places within an hour's drive.

landmark

Vigan Heritage City

The best-preserved example of a planned Spanish colonial town in Asia, with cobblestone streets and distinctive Bahay na Bato architecture.

44 km · about 50 min drive

waterfall

Bomod-ok Falls

A wide curtain of water falling into a cold pool below Sagada, reached by a stepped descent of around an hour through Aguid's rice terraces. Known locally as the Big Falls.

46 km · about 55 min drive

scenic viewpoint

Sagada

A pine-forested Cordillera town reached by a serpentine mountain road from Bontoc, famous for coffins hung on limestone cliff faces in Echo Valley and a sea of cloud seen from Kiltepan viewpoint at dawn.

47 km · about 55 min drive

Driving roads near Galimuyod

  • 47 kmSagadaA pine-forested Cordillera town reached by a serpentine mountain road from Bontoc, famous for coffins hung on limestone cliff faces in Echo Valley and a sea of cloud seen from Kiltepan viewpoint at dawn.
  • 68 kmBanaue Rice TerracesAncient rice terraces carved into mountainsides by the Ifugao people over 2,000 years ago, often called the Eighth Wonder of the World.
  • 72 kmBatad Rice TerracesA stunning amphitheater of rice terraces in a remote Ifugao village, considered the most dramatic section of the Philippine Cordillera terraces.
  • 74 kmHalsema HighwayThe 'highest highway in the Philippines' winds along Cordillera ridgelines from Baguio to Bontoc, topping 2,255 m at Atok with vegetable terraces and cloud-filled valleys below.
